ジェスチャ (スワイプ、ズームなど) が終了したかどうかを Android が検出する可能性はありますか?
パフォーマンスを最適化するonDraw
には、私の方法でそれが必要です。ImageView
ありがとう!
LinearLayout
拡張するか、使用している ViewGroup を拡張できます。次にonTouchEvent()
、基本クラスのをオーバーライドできます。または、イベントをさらに制御する必要がある場合は、onInterceptTouchEvent()
メソッドをオーバーライドできます。これらのメソッドでは、にアクセスできますMotionEvent
。
その後、 GestureDetectorを使用して、MotionEvent に関連するジェスチャーを検出できます。
通常、これを使用して、ジェスチャで魔法のようなことを行い、アプリがジェスチャに反応できるようにします。しかし、あなたのケースでそれを使用して、ジェスチャーが終了したことを知ることができます。
それが役立つことを願っています。